Freedom Ship
Imagine a ship so big that it would take you a quarter of an hour to walk from one end to the
other, and as tall as a 25-storey building. It sounds like science fiction but a company called
Freedom International is planning to build it.
Freedom Ship will be more like a floating city than a ship. It will be three times longer than the
worlds largest oil tanker and five times longer than the largest cruise ships. The ship will be able
to carry about 115,000 people and most of them will live on board. The ship will travel to major
cities and tourist sites and it will follow the warmest seasons around the world so it will always be
summer.
Passengers will be able to travel to the mainland on smaller boats or even by plane as an
airport will be built on the top deck. The ship will also have a large shopping centre, three hotels,
blocks of flats, a huge library, a hospital, cinemas, theatres, sports facilities and also provide
education from nursery school all the way through to university. Some people are already calling it
the eighth wonder of the world!
